10Duke Scale C++ Client
Loading...
Searching...
No Matches
tenduke::crypto::libcrypto::BigNumber Class Reference

#include <BigNumber.h>

Detailed Description

A BigNumber, RAII wrapper of libcrypto BIGNUM.

Public Member Functions

 BigNumber (const tenduke::utl::BinaryData &binaryData)
 Constructs new instance.
 
tenduke::utl::FixedSizeBinaryData toNativePaddedBinary ()
 Returns the BIGNUM as bytes as returned by BN_bn2nativepad.
 

Constructor & Destructor Documentation

◆ BigNumber()

tenduke::crypto::libcrypto::BigNumber::BigNumber ( const tenduke::utl::BinaryData binaryData)
explicit

Constructs new instance.

Parameters
binaryData-

Member Function Documentation

◆ toNativePaddedBinary()

xdutl::FixedSizeBinaryData tenduke::crypto::libcrypto::BigNumber::toNativePaddedBinary ( )

Returns the BIGNUM as bytes as returned by BN_bn2nativepad.

Returns

The documentation for this class was generated from the following files: